Botox that works with your natural expressions
Fine wrinkles are part of aging as it happens. However, frequent facial movements can make them more apparent over time. Concentrating, smiling, squinting, and raising your eyebrows could eventually cause crow’s feet, forehead lines and wrinkles between your eyebrows.
If you are considering Cranberry botox, an expert consultation is a good starting point. An expert can examine facial movements, and recommend treatments according to the anatomy of each patient instead of using the same procedure for all patients.

Lip fillers aren’t always a sign of huge volume
Lip fillers are often widely misinterpreted by people on social media. Although bold changes are certainly possible however, many patients want small improvements in shape or symmetry.
Lip fillers made of Cranberry can be tailored to suit the person’s facial features. Patients with thin lips need a gentle volume whereas others prefer to create a bow shape or create better balance between their upper and lower lips.
The key to success is personalization. The proportions of the face differ between people, so treatments that look great on one person might not be suitable for another. A good doctor takes into consideration the whole face instead of treating the lips in isolation.
